Learn About Junior Hockey Goalie Gloves

Junior hockey goalie gloves are designed for players typically aged 7 to 12 years​​. These gloves provide the necessary protection and flexibility for young goalies, made with materials that ensure durability and comfort. When selecting junior goalie gloves, it’s important to consider the player’s size and skill level, as well as the glove's material and construction. Junior gloves are tailored to fit smaller hands while offering sufficient protection and ease of movement.

How to Choose Junior Hockey Goalie Catch Gloves

Choosing the right size for junior hockey goalie gloves is crucial. The glove size should correspond to the player’s age and hand size, providing a snug fit without being too tight or restrictive​​. The fit should allow for full mobility and control, ensuring the goalie can effectively catch and block shots. Consider the glove’s internal features, such as the inner cuff and finger stalls, to ensure a secure and comfortable fit​​. Junior Hockey Goalie Glove FAQs

What ages are junior hockey goalie gloves for?

Junior hockey goalie gloves are typically for players aged 7 to 12 years. This age range corresponds to the size and design of the gloves, which are made to fit the hands of players in this developmental stage​​.


How should junior hockey goalie gloves fit?

Junior hockey goalie gloves should fit snugly, with the goalie's fingers extending almost to the end of the finger stalls. There should be no more than ½” to ¼” of space between the tip of the finger and the glove. The inner cuff should be adjusted for a secure fit that allows for movement and control​​.


How do I break in junior hockey goalie gloves?

Breaking in junior hockey goalie gloves involves applying heat and moisture, which can be achieved through normal use during training and play. This process can be accelerated using methods like baking the glove, using a hair dryer, or simply flexing the glove regularly to soften and shape it to the hand​​​​. How do junior and intermediate goalie gloves differ?

Junior and intermediate goalie gloves differ primarily in size. Intermediate gloves are designed for older and larger players (aged 10-13), offering slightly more advanced features and larger sizes. Junior gloves are more suitable for younger players (aged 7-12) with smaller hands​​​​.
